Canadian Armed Forces members among four charged in Quebec extremist plot, RCMP say
July 8, 2025
The Mounties in Quebec say they have arrested four people including active members of the Canadian Armed Forces as alleged terrorist extremist militia members who are accused of wanting to take over land near Quebec City. Canada’s national police force said in a statement the four individuals will appear in court in Quebec City later today.
